The issue of ~35ms input lag @60Hz that was reported by many reviewers is true, not good for gaming but fine for desktop usage.
Since I don't have any devices to measure input lag I've made this reaction time chart to see what numbers say (tested at humanbenchmark.com). Interestingly OD 120 consistently had the same lag on average as OD 0. From this chart its visible that slower response time (OD 0 vs 100) affect input lag only by a very small fraction.
These are an average number of many many tests, around 50 tests per result, so it should be quite accurate.

To clarify how to open secret OSD/Factory Menu for OD 120:
- turn off monitor
- click power and joystick button at the same time, the monitor should power on
- open OSD normally with click of a joystick button, now the OSD is placed in top left corner instead of bottom right.
- notice the small letter "F" in corner next to Gaming tab. You can select (blue color) and open it just like all the other tabs. So now open "F" tab and look for "OD Strong Weak". It is set to ON by default, re-enable it ON/OFF and your OD will be 120.
- next time monitor is turned off the regular OSD menu will come back, so you will need to repeat the process if needed.
There is no PWM setting on MCM103 firmware, its available on MCM105 tho but it can't be modified - MCM104, MCM105
Image retention after ufo ghosting testing, retention always disappeares within 5 minutes - picture shows retention on dark gray background
- do not worry about this, it's only present after ufo motion test
- white vertical wavy lines you see are not monitor artifacts, they are due to picture resolution

Re: ASUS TUF GAMING VG279QM
Whole Asus's Tuf Gaming lineup (monitors, gpus, motherboards, laptops...) is usually not the greatest. They always seem to purposely make products imperfect to cut down on price.
There is a PWM (pulse width modulation) option in secret OSD that comes with firmware MCM104 (and probably 105). That might help with crosstalk but I am not sure if it can be modified ( MCM105: https://i.imgur.com/6vX2iLR.jpg ).
Unfortunately firmware can not be updated on these monitors. They come shipped with one of the firmware. kinda a sample lottery.
I can assure you you will not notice that untuned crosstalk in games.
